Reapers are a species of Vanir belonging to the House of Flame and Shadow.

Physical Description[]

A Reaper's voice is a hoarse rasp. They have acid-green eyes and bear the mark of their death. They are dead Vanir who cannot eat, sleep, enjoy anything but have their minds. They only can float/wander around aimlessly.

In House of Flame and Shadow, Chapter 68, a Lion-Shifter reaper (assumedly the male that Bryce slept with in the White Raven in House of Earth and Blood) tries to help Ithan and Hypaxia with the parasite antidote.

Powers & Abilities[]

Reapers have a ghostly presence that can make people's hair stand on edge. They have no scent whatsoever, not even the reek of a corpse, as if they don't even exist.

Trivia[]

  • Though Reapers are said to be immune against killing, the Starsword is able to do just that.
  • Thanatos would reveal that alongside the Vampyrs, the Reapers were also once subordinate to them, but soon joined the side of the Asteri during Hel’s invasion of Midgard thousands of years ago.
